Default Bumblebees

Last year somebody wrote that the bumblebee seems a harder worker than
the honeybee. I think I have to agree! Yesterday, I saw a gigantic
bumblbee working over some Lonicera purpusii by our front door and a
couple more were diligently crawling over Acacia atropurpureum in a
greenhouse. The slightest ray of sunshine and lift in temperature
seems to bring them out. It's also a welcome sign of hopefulness and
raises the spirits!
